With a sheet loaded, a print page defined that fits on that sheet.
I select Fit to Page + +border 1mm (The borders go outside the selected print size).
Load the image and I get the warning at printing time that part of print will be done on another page.
I expected that the image + +border would both adapt to the print page size.
With the image selected in the queue and increasing the size to 3mm the total image + border adapts to the print page.
Selecting the image again in the queue + 3mm +border still on and a Fit to Page again and the total goes again over the boundaries of the print page.

If that is logic when selecting Fit to Page, could there be a block added on the +border in that condition?
I do understand that using a normal border is more in line with Fit to Page but maybe one shouldn't learn the hard way.

Ernst,
I agree there is some odd behaviour there and I can reproduce the problem. When I increase the size (in custom) and asked if I want to spread over more than page but say NO, it is not honoured.
The quick fix is to click the crop scissors of and on.
